Nike Hoop Summit in Portland Extended Through 2012

From our friends at USA Basketball:

COLORADO SPRINGS, Colo. (Dec. 8, 2010) –  USA Basketball, Nike and the NBA Portland Trail Blazers today announced that the agreement to hold the annual Nike Hoop Summit in Portland, Ore., at the Rose Garden has been extended through 2012. The Nike Hoop Summit has been held at the Rose Garden in Portland since 2008.

Additionally, it was announced that the 2011 Nike Hoop Summit will be played on Saturday, April 9 at 7:00 p.m. (PDT). The game will again be distributed nationally by Fox Sports Net and its regional affiliates.

The Nike Hoop Summit, the country’s premier annual basketball game for high-school age boys, features America’s elite, young athletes playing against a World Select Team comprised of top international players 19-years-old or younger.
